Juan Manuel Cerundolo, the No. 71-ranked Argentine left-hander with a strong clay court record, enters the Barcelona Open qualifying final holding a 1-0 head-to-head advantage over Jesper de Jong from their 2023 Challenger clash on the surface. Cerundolo advanced with a straight-sets win over Giulio Zeppieri in the first qualifying round, showcasing baseline consistency suited to the outdoor clay at Real Club de Tenis Barcelona. De Jong, ranked No. 108, notched an upset over higher-ranked Benjamin Bonzi in his opener but struggles more on clay (11-10 ATP level). No injuries reported; trader consensus likely reflects Cerundolo's surface edge, ranking, and prior matchup success amid mild April conditions.

This market will resolve to 'Juan Manuel Cerundolo' if Juan Manuel Cerundolo advances against Jesper de Jong.
This market will resolve to 'Jesper de Jong' if Jesper de Jong advances against Juan Manuel Cerundolo.
If the match is canceled (not played at all), ends in a tie, or is delayed beyond 7 days from the scheduled date without a winner determined, this market will resolve to 50-50.
If the match begins but is not completed, and one player advances due to the opponent's retirement, default, or disqualification, this market will resolve to the player who advances.
If the match ends in a walkover (player withdraws before the start and the other advances automatically), this market will resolve to 50-50.
The primary resolution source will be official information from the ATP Tour. A consensus of credible reporting may also be used.
